9fin is an AI-native intelligence platform designed for modern credit teams. It unifies hard-to-access data, expert insights, and AI-powered workflows to help financial institutions, including investment banks, asset managers, and hedge funds, streamline their debt capital markets operations, save time, and enhance decision-making.

Who else is in the race

Who else is going after the same customers, and where this company sits among them.

9fin operates in the financial data and analytics space, specifically targeting debt markets. Key competitors include established financial data giants like Bloomberg, which offers comprehensive market data including debt. More specialized competitors in credit research and debt market intelligence include CreditSights and Heckyl. Other broader financial software providers like Koyfin and FactSet also offer overlapping data and analytics capabilities.
